Apple has released a small update for its mobile platforms – iOS 15.2.1 and iPadOS 15.2.1.
The iOS 15.2.1 and iPadOS 15.2.1 update is free to download on all supported devices. The software is available over the air in the Settings app. To get access to the new software in the “Settings” you need to go to the “Basic” section and select “Software update”.
According to Apple’s release notes, iOS 15.2.1 and iPadOS 15.2.1 fixes an issue that could prevent photos sent as an iCloud link from loading in Messages. In addition, iOS 15.2.1 further fixes a bug that could cause third-party CarPlay apps to not respond to input.
Additionally, this update fixes a serious HomeKit vulnerability that was first disclosed last year. It allowed, with the help of a special trick, to send any iPhone or iPad into an endless reboot cycle so that the device actually stopped working.
